5. Cable information

CAUTIONN:
Use the provided specified cables with this product so as not to interfere with radio and television reception.
For DVI, USB and mini D-Sub 15-pin, please use a shielded signal cable with ferrite core.
For HDMI, DisplayPort and D-Sub 9-pin, please use a shielded signal cable.
Use of other cables and adapters may cause interference with radio and television reception.
6. Turn on the power for the external equipment and the monitor
When connected to a computer, switch on the monitor power first.
7. Operate the attached external equipment
Select the input source for the attached equipment to show the image signal on screen.
8. Adjust the sound
Make volume adjustments when required.
9. Adjust the picture settings (See page 107)
If necessary, make adjustments to the backlight, colors, contrast, and image position in the OSD PICTURE menu.
